40 One who eats from its carcass must wash his clothes and be unclean until the evening, and whoever carries its carcass must wash his clothes and be unclean until the evening. 41 Every swarming thing that swarms on the land is detestable; it must not be eaten. 42 You must not eat anything that crawls[a] on its belly or anything that walks on all fours or on any number of legs[b] of all the swarming things that swarm on the land, because they are detestable.

  1. Leviticus 11:42 tn Heb “goes” (KJV, ASV “goeth”); NIV “moves about”; NLT “slither along.” The same Hebrew term is translated “walks” in the following clause.
  2. Leviticus 11:42 tn Heb “until all multiplying of legs.”
